Webraw bool, default False. False: passes each row or column as a Series to the function.. True: the passed function will receive ndarray objects instead.If you are just applying a NumPy reduction function this will achieve much better performance. engine str, default None 'cython': Runs rolling apply through C-extensions from cython.
